The image shows a man standing in a wooded setting, facing slightly towards the right. He is holding a long staff in one hand, with his other arm raised near his chest. The man has a prominent beard and bushy, unkempt hair. He is minimally clothed with a draped cloth around his waist. The environment includes trees with thick trunks and leafy branches, suggesting a forest. The background contains large rocks and foliage, creating a natural outdoor setting. The drawing is monochrome with a red chalk technique, giving it an antique look.
